Navigating the world of timeshare exit strategies can be a daunting endeavor. With numerous options , at your disposal, it's vital to distinguish between real exit solutions and fraudulent scams. Trustworthy timeshare exit companies will provide clear pricing and outline their methodology in a detailed manner. Be wary of companies that pressure you into making fast decisions or guarantee unrealistic results. A authentic timeshare exit strategy will commonly involve discussions with your resort, court action, or a systematic transfer of your ownership.
- Research timeshare exit companies thoroughly before engaging with them. Review online ratings and speak to the Consumer Protection Agency.
- Understand the terms of any contract before you agree it.
- Contact legal counsel if you experience any challenges with your timeshare or the exit process.
Watch Out For Red Flags in Timeshare Exit Scams
Exiting a timeshare can be tough, and unfortunately, scam companies prey on those looking for relief. To protect yourself from falling victim to a timeshare exit scam, it's crucial to recognize the red flags. , be wary of firms that guarantee immediate results. Legitimate procedures take time and effort.
Next, avoid any who coerce you to make a decision quickly, as this is a common tactic used by scammers. , research the business thoroughly before committing to any monetary information. Check online reviews and look for any clues of fraud.
- Moreover, be suspicious if the business asks for substantial initial payments. A legitimate provider will typically work on a fee-for-service structure.
- Finally, trust your gut feeling. If something feels wrong, it probably is. {Don't hesitate to walk away from any situation that raises red flags.

Getting out a Timeshare: The Actual Cost
Dreaming of escaping the weight of your timeshare? It's a common desire, but the price tag can be staggering. While there's no fixed answer, understanding the multiple factors involved is crucial. The final cost depends on a variety of elements, including the terms of your timeshare contract, the resort's rules, and your own advocacy skills.
- Elements that can influence the cost include:
- Transfer fees
- Court costs
- Potential penalties
It's essential to investigate your options thoroughly and seek advice from a reputable specialist.
